Abstract
The invention relates to a temporary sound-insulation protective screen with rolling wheels. The temporary sound-insulation protective screen comprises a front plate and a rear plate which are glued into a whole body, wherein a space between the front plate and the rear plate is filled with a sound-absorption cotton layer; the front plate is a pore-free plate; through holes, which are densely arrayed, are formed in the surface of the rear plate; supports are further arranged at the lower parts of the front plate and the rear plate which are fitted to form the whole body; preferably, the supporting wheels are arranged at the lower parts of the supports. According to the temporary sound-insulation protective screen, a plurality of protective screens can be spliced at the periphery of a short-time construction field, and noises are insulated temporarily; after the construction is finished, the sound-insulation protective screen can be rapidly detached and is supplied to the next time.
Description
Technical field
The present invention relates to the construction site barrier for interim sound insulation.
Background technology
Noise is usually produced during municipal construction, and some small-scale temporary constructions, owing to being not provided with or only arranging simple fence, its noise produced can affect the life of surrounding resident.
Summary of the invention
The technical problem to be solved is: provide the interim noise barrier of a kind of band roller, can be arranged on temporary construction place easily and fast, reduces noise pollution around.
The technical solution adopted for the present invention to solve the technical problems is:
Interim noise barrier with roller, including laminating all-in-one-piece front and rear panels, for the acoustical cotton layer filled between described front and rear panels, described header board is imperforate plate, described back plate surface configuration has densely arranged through hole, described laminating all-in-one-piece front and rear panels bottom to be additionally provided with bearing;Described bearing bottom is provided with roller.
Further, described front and rear panels are rectangular slab.
The invention has the beneficial effects as follows: the interim noise barrier of this band roller, it is provided with bearing and roller, and multiple barriers can be pushed to the place needed, split, around the place that the short time constructs, completely cuts off noise, after construction temporarily, noise barrier can quickly be removed, for next time.
Accompanying drawing explanation
Fig. 1 is the schematic diagram of the interim noise barrier of the band roller of the present invention;
In figure, reference is: header board 1, acoustical cotton layer 2, back plate 3, bearing 4.
Detailed description of the invention
The present invention is further described with embodiment below in conjunction with the accompanying drawings:
Interim noise barrier with roller, including laminating all-in-one-piece header board 1 and back plate 3, for the acoustical cotton layer 2 filled between described header board 1 and back plate 3, described header board 1 is imperforate plate, described back plate 3 surface configuration has densely arranged through hole, described laminating all-in-one-piece header board 1 and back plate 3 bottom to be additionally provided with bearing 4.
As shown in Figure 1: the interim noise barrier of the band roller of the present invention, its main body is fitted formed by header board 1 and back plate 3, fills acoustical cotton and form acoustical cotton layer 2 between header board 1 and back plate 3.It is i.e. header board 1, acoustical cotton layer 2 and back plate 3 shape all-in-one-piece noise barrier.Barrier bottom arranges bearing 4, and the place that one piece of block barrier splicing can be arranged on temporary construction during use is peripheral, prevents noise to external diffusion.
Preferably, it may be that described bearing 4 bottom is provided with roller.It is easy to workmen and promotes barrier, to the place needed.Barrier shapes can be arbitrary, preferably rectangle, and such as header board 1 and back plate 3 are rectangular slab.
